Commit 39e4aad0331f9687ea55ef678a6bf82ca36d9ea7
1 parent
0c7a33b9
Exists in
master
Closes #20
Showing
8 changed files
with
165 additions
and
10 deletions
Show diff stats
... | ... | @@ -0,0 +1,78 @@ |
1 | +# configuracao do assetgen para: | |
2 | +# - mesclar o css com javascript de comportamento | |
3 | + | |
4 | +generate: | |
5 | + | |
6 | +- barra-brasil_sem_licenca.js: | |
7 | + source: | |
8 | + - build/barra-brasil-original.js # parte de comportamento | |
9 | + - build/footer-brasil-original.js # parte de comportamento | |
10 | + uglify.bin: uglifyjs | |
11 | + | |
12 | +- barra-brasil_sem_licenca-en.js: | |
13 | + source: | |
14 | + - build/barra-brasil-original-en.js # parte de comportamento | |
15 | + - build/footer-brasil-original.js # parte de comportamento | |
16 | + uglify.bin: uglifyjs | |
17 | + | |
18 | +- barra-brasil_sem_licenca-fr.js: | |
19 | + source: | |
20 | + - build/barra-brasil-original-fr.js # parte de comportamento | |
21 | + - build/footer-brasil-original.js # parte de comportamento | |
22 | + uglify.bin: uglifyjs | |
23 | + | |
24 | +- barra-brasil_sem_licenca-es.js: | |
25 | + source: | |
26 | + - build/barra-brasil-original-es.js # parte de comportamento | |
27 | + - build/footer-brasil-original.js # parte de comportamento | |
28 | + uglify.bin: uglifyjs | |
29 | + | |
30 | +- barra-brasil.js: | |
31 | + compress: false | |
32 | + uglify.bin: uglifyjs | |
33 | + css.compress: false | |
34 | + source: | |
35 | + - build/barra-brasil_sem_licenca.js | |
36 | + - raw: "/** @license-end */" # fechamento da licença | |
37 | + template: | | |
38 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
39 | + | |
40 | +- barra-brasil-en.js: | |
41 | + compress: false | |
42 | + uglify.bin: uglifyjs | |
43 | + css.compress: false | |
44 | + source: | |
45 | + - build/barra-brasil_sem_licenca-en.js | |
46 | + - raw: "/** @license-end */" # fechamento da licença | |
47 | + template: | | |
48 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
49 | + | |
50 | +- barra-brasil-fr.js: | |
51 | + compress: false | |
52 | + uglify.bin: uglifyjs | |
53 | + css.compress: false | |
54 | + source: | |
55 | + - build/barra-brasil_sem_licenca-fr.js | |
56 | + - raw: "/** @license-end */" # fechamento da licença | |
57 | + template: | | |
58 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
59 | + | |
60 | +- barra-brasil-es.js: | |
61 | + compress: false | |
62 | + uglify.bin: uglifyjs | |
63 | + css.compress: false | |
64 | + source: | |
65 | + - build/barra-brasil_sem_licenca-es.js | |
66 | + - raw: "/** @license-end */" # fechamento da licença | |
67 | + template: | | |
68 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
69 | + | |
70 | +css.embed: true | |
71 | +css.embed.only: true | |
72 | +output.directory: build | |
73 | +output.hashed: false | |
74 | +output.manifest: build/assets.json | |
75 | + | |
76 | +profile.dev: | |
77 | + css.compress: false | |
78 | + js.compress: false | ... | ... |
recipes/barra_versao_2/barra-brasil-final.yaml
... | ... | @@ -35,7 +35,7 @@ generate: |
35 | 35 | - build/barra-brasil_sem_licenca.js |
36 | 36 | - raw: "/** @license-end */" # fechamento da licença |
37 | 37 | template: | |
38 | - /** @version 2.2.20 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
38 | + /** @version 2.2.23 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
39 | 39 | |
40 | 40 | - barra-brasil-en.js: |
41 | 41 | compress: false |
... | ... | @@ -45,7 +45,7 @@ generate: |
45 | 45 | - build/barra-brasil_sem_licenca-en.js |
46 | 46 | - raw: "/** @license-end */" # fechamento da licença |
47 | 47 | template: | |
48 | - /** @version 2.2.20 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
48 | + /** @version 2.2.23 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
49 | 49 | |
50 | 50 | - barra-brasil-fr.js: |
51 | 51 | compress: false |
... | ... | @@ -55,7 +55,7 @@ generate: |
55 | 55 | - build/barra-brasil_sem_licenca-fr.js |
56 | 56 | - raw: "/** @license-end */" # fechamento da licença |
57 | 57 | template: | |
58 | - /** @version 2.2.20 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
58 | + /** @version 2.2.23 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
59 | 59 | |
60 | 60 | - barra-brasil-es.js: |
61 | 61 | compress: false |
... | ... | @@ -65,7 +65,7 @@ generate: |
65 | 65 | - build/barra-brasil_sem_licenca-es.js |
66 | 66 | - raw: "/** @license-end */" # fechamento da licença |
67 | 67 | template: | |
68 | - /** @version 2.2.20 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
68 | + /** @version 2.2.23 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
69 | 69 | |
70 | 70 | css.embed: true |
71 | 71 | css.embed.only: true | ... | ... |
recipes/barra_versao_2/compile.sh
... | ... | @@ -8,5 +8,5 @@ variable-replacer assets/conteudo-barra_i18n.html assets/conteudo-barra-en.html |
8 | 8 | ../../venv/bin/assetgen ./barra-brasil-2.yaml |
9 | 9 | ../../venv/bin/assetgen ./footer-brasil-1.yaml |
10 | 10 | ../../venv/bin/assetgen ./footer-brasil-2.yaml |
11 | +variable-replacer ./barra-brasil-final-version.yaml ./barra-brasil-final.yaml --data=assets/version/version.json | |
11 | 12 | ../../venv/bin/assetgen ./barra-brasil-final.yaml |
12 | - | ... | ... |
... | ... | @@ -0,0 +1,71 @@ |
1 | +# configuracao do assetgen para: | |
2 | +# - mesclar o css com javascript de comportamento | |
3 | + | |
4 | +generate: | |
5 | + | |
6 | +- barra-brasil_sem_licenca.js: | |
7 | + source: | |
8 | + - build/barra-brasil-original.js # parte de comportamento | |
9 | + - build/footer-brasil-original.js # parte de comportamento | |
10 | + | |
11 | +- barra-brasil_sem_licenca-en.js: | |
12 | + source: | |
13 | + - build/barra-brasil-original-en.js # parte de comportamento | |
14 | + - build/footer-brasil-original.js # parte de comportamento | |
15 | + | |
16 | +- barra-brasil_sem_licenca-fr.js: | |
17 | + source: | |
18 | + - build/barra-brasil-original-fr.js # parte de comportamento | |
19 | + - build/footer-brasil-original.js # parte de comportamento | |
20 | + | |
21 | +- barra-brasil_sem_licenca-es.js: | |
22 | + source: | |
23 | + - build/barra-brasil-original-es.js # parte de comportamento | |
24 | + - build/footer-brasil-original.js # parte de comportamento | |
25 | + | |
26 | +- barra-brasil.js: | |
27 | + compress: false | |
28 | + css.compress: false | |
29 | + source: | |
30 | + - build/barra-brasil_sem_licenca.js | |
31 | + - raw: "/** @license-end */" # fechamento da licença | |
32 | + template: | | |
33 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
34 | + | |
35 | +- barra-brasil-en.js: | |
36 | + compress: false | |
37 | + css.compress: false | |
38 | + source: | |
39 | + - build/barra-brasil_sem_licenca-en.js | |
40 | + - raw: "/** @license-end */" # fechamento da licença | |
41 | + template: | | |
42 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
43 | + | |
44 | +- barra-brasil-fr.js: | |
45 | + compress: false | |
46 | + css.compress: false | |
47 | + source: | |
48 | + - build/barra-brasil_sem_licenca-fr.js | |
49 | + - raw: "/** @license-end */" # fechamento da licença | |
50 | + template: | | |
51 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
52 | + | |
53 | +- barra-brasil-es.js: | |
54 | + compress: false | |
55 | + css.compress: false | |
56 | + source: | |
57 | + - build/barra-brasil_sem_licenca-es.js | |
58 | + - raw: "/** @license-end */" # fechamento da licença | |
59 | + template: | | |
60 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
61 | + | |
62 | +css.embed: true | |
63 | +css.embed.only: true | |
64 | +output.directory: build | |
65 | +output.hashed: false | |
66 | +js.uglify.bin: uglifyjs | |
67 | +output.manifest: build/assets.json | |
68 | + | |
69 | +profile.dev: | |
70 | + css.compress: false | |
71 | + js.compress: false | ... | ... |
recipes/default/barra-brasil-final.yaml
... | ... | @@ -30,7 +30,7 @@ generate: |
30 | 30 | - build/barra-brasil_sem_licenca.js |
31 | 31 | - raw: "/** @license-end */" # fechamento da licença |
32 | 32 | template: | |
33 | - /** @version 3.0.11 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
33 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
34 | 34 | |
35 | 35 | - barra-brasil-en.js: |
36 | 36 | compress: false |
... | ... | @@ -39,7 +39,7 @@ generate: |
39 | 39 | - build/barra-brasil_sem_licenca-en.js |
40 | 40 | - raw: "/** @license-end */" # fechamento da licença |
41 | 41 | template: | |
42 | - /** @version 3.0.11 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
42 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
43 | 43 | |
44 | 44 | - barra-brasil-fr.js: |
45 | 45 | compress: false |
... | ... | @@ -48,7 +48,7 @@ generate: |
48 | 48 | - build/barra-brasil_sem_licenca-fr.js |
49 | 49 | - raw: "/** @license-end */" # fechamento da licença |
50 | 50 | template: | |
51 | - /** @version 3.0.11 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
51 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
52 | 52 | |
53 | 53 | - barra-brasil-es.js: |
54 | 54 | compress: false |
... | ... | @@ -57,7 +57,7 @@ generate: |
57 | 57 | - build/barra-brasil_sem_licenca-es.js |
58 | 58 | - raw: "/** @license-end */" # fechamento da licença |
59 | 59 | template: | |
60 | - /** @version 3.0.11 @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
60 | + /** @version %VERSION% @source http://softwarepublico.gov.br/gitlab/govbr/barra-govbr/ @license magnet:?xt=urn:btih:90dc5c0be029de84e523b9b3922520e79e0e6f08&dn=cc0.txt CC0 */ ${source|trim} | |
61 | 61 | |
62 | 62 | css.embed: true |
63 | 63 | css.embed.only: true | ... | ... |
recipes/default/compile.sh
... | ... | @@ -8,5 +8,5 @@ variable-replacer assets/conteudo-barra_i18n.html assets/conteudo-barra-en.html |
8 | 8 | ../../venv/bin/assetgen ./barra-brasil-2.yaml |
9 | 9 | ../../venv/bin/assetgen ./footer-brasil-1.yaml |
10 | 10 | ../../venv/bin/assetgen ./footer-brasil-2.yaml |
11 | +variable-replacer ./barra-brasil-final-version.yaml ./barra-brasil-final.yaml --data=assets/version/version.json | |
11 | 12 | ../../venv/bin/assetgen ./barra-brasil-final.yaml |
12 | - | ... | ... |